All Skeleton t-shirt cosmetics for Haunted by Daylight

You will need to participate in the event and play Dead by Daylight while Haunted by Daylight is available. The Haunted by Daylight event begins on October 13 and ends on November 2. You have until the first few days of November to play as a Survivor, earn Void Energy, turn it into an Unstable Void, and then reap the rewards.

For the Skeleton t-shirt to appear, you will need to play in any game as a Killer or Survivor, and earn all 30 Void Energy. You can play any character you like, but there is no reward track. Following any game you complete with 30 total Void Energy, you will see how many rewards you’ve earned for the Haunted by Daylight event, but only briefly. It will disappear quickly, and you must play another game to examine your progress. You can check out the characters who have access to the cosmetics, and you should see them appear in their inventory.

These are all the Survivors that will have access to a Skeleton t-shirt in Dead by Daylight.

  • David King
  • Claudette Morel
  • Felix Richter
  • Feng Min
  • Jane Romero
  • Yun-Jin Lee
